Code Geass season 3 announced, new three-part film trilogy also happening

It’s been 10 years since Code Geass first aired, and to celebrate the series 10th anniversary, Sunrise revealed that two Code Geass projects are in development.

The first project is a new season of the anime which will be titled Code Geass: Fukkatsu no Lelouch (Code Geass: Lelouch of the Resurrection). The only information that was revealed is that story will take place a few years after the events of Lelouch’s “Zero Requiem” from Code Geass: Lelouch of the Rebellion R2, and that we will see the return of Lelouch Lamperouge. It was confirmed that this isn’t a clone or some alternate dimension Lelouch, but the real deal.  That means that he somehow survived being stabbed by Suzaku. So if you truly believed he lived at the end of the series, you’ve been right for eight years.

The second project revealed is a three-part film series that will recap all 50 episodes of both Code Geass: Lelouch of the Rebellion and Code Geass: Lelouch of the Rebellion R2. It was revealed that the cast was re-recording their lines from the series for the film and that new scenes will be added to the movies.

It’s a huge surprise to hear that Code Geass would be seeing a new series. Code Geass: Lelouch of the Rebellion originally aired in Japan back in 2006, followed by Code Geass: Lelouch of the Rebellion R2 in 2008. The series was originally released by Bandai Entertainment on DVD. Earlier this year Funimation released the series on Blu-ray, and now we can look forward to a new season hopefully in 2017.
